Subaru recall WUM98 was issued in 2019 to replace the ODS harness on my 2018 Subaru Forester. The part replacement was completed in in April 2020. The harness failed again in Oct 2024. It was replaced for the 2nd time. Now, my passenger air bag light is on for the 3rd time, and the dealership is indicating that the ODS mat is the culprit (not the harness). Subaru is not covering this under any open recall. Note that Subaru currently has an open recall WRA-24 for certain 2020 - 2022 Forester & Outback models to replace all (four) of the Occupant Detection System sensors in the front passenger seat. Since Subaru is saying that the issue in recall WRA-24 is the same as my issue, it is my belief that other models should also be included in this recall. It should also be noted that for WRA-24, they still don't have parts for many of the vehicles that need the seat assembly replaced, which may indicate supply issues. I was also told that Subaru does not have the seat assembly for my vehicle. The length of time for Subaru to get parts is unacceptable. Recall WRA-24 was issued by letter on May 21, 2024. It is my belief that they should also cover costs for rental vehicles until the issue is fixed.

THE ODS is not properly determining the status of the right front seat occupant. The airbag warning light is illuminated, and the front passenger airbag is deactivated even with a person sitting in the passenger seat. The ODS is also unable to determine if someone is in the seat and triggers the seatbelt alert when anything (even a purse) is on the seat. This exact issue was part of a Subaru recall WUM-98R, for 2015-2018 Subaru Foresters produced between January 20, 2015 – August 01, 2017. Subaru is claiming my vehicle doesn't qualify as it was not part of the recall even though I having the same issues as the recall and I own a 2018 Subaru Forester. Furthermore, as listed in the recall if a vehicle is part of the recall and is brought in for inspection "The part identification label affixed to the yellow sensor mat wiring harness is the focus of this inspection. If the date code is 18074 or BEFORE AND has the supplier code 6578 (RED box in photo) on it, the harness is NG must be replaced. Proceed to Harness Replacement Procedure as outlined below." The date code on my label is before 18074 and the supplier code is 6578. I am asking for your assistance in holding Subaru accountable to add my vehicle to the recall.

The dealership wants to charge $1216.73 to replace the passenger side seat occupant detection sensor mat Information from https://www.nhtsa.gov/vehicle/2018/SUBARU/FORESTER/SUV/AWD#recalls October 3, 2019 NHTSA CAMPAIGN NUMBER: 19V701000 Occupant Detection System May Deactivate Airbag If the connection loosens, the front passenger airbag may deactivate even though the seat is occupied, increasing the risk of injury to the front passenger in the event of a crash. NHTSA Campaign Number: 19V701000 Manufacturer Subaru of America, Inc. Components AIR BAGS Potential Number of Units Affected 366,282 Summary Subaru of America, Inc. (Subaru) is recalling certain 2015-2018 Forester vehicles equipped with heated seats. An electrical connection in the front passenger seat for the Occupant Detection System (ODS) may loosen. Remedy Subaru will notify owners, and dealers will inspect and, as necessary, replace the ODS sensor mat harness, free of charge. The recall began February 11, 2020. Owners may contact Subaru customer service at 1-844-373-6614. Subaru's number for this recall is WUM-98.

NHTSA RECALL 19V-701 (SUBARU RECALL WUM-98) INCLUDES ONLY FORESTERS WITH SEAT HEATERS MANUFACTURED FROM 1/20/15 - 8/1/17. MY FORESTER WAS MANUFACTURED ON 6/6/18 AND IS NOT CURRENTLY INCLUDED. PAGE 3 OF PRODUCT CAMPAIGN BULLETIN WUM-98R REVISED 11/20/19 (COPY ATTACHED) STATES IF THE DATE CODE ON THE FRONT PASSENGER SEAT CUSHION WIRING HARNESS IS 18074 (74TH DAY OF 2018) OR BEFORE AND THE SUPPLIER CODE IS 6578, "THE HARNESS IS NG AND THE SEAT CUSHION ASSEMBLY MUST BE REPLACED". AS YOU CAN SEE FROM THE ATTACHED PHOTO (IMG_1295), THE DATE CODE ON THE HARNESS LABEL IN MY VEHICLE IS 18019 (19TH DAY OF 2018), THE SUPPLIER CODE IS 6578, AND THE SUBARU PART NUMBER (64084SG020) MATCHES THE PART NUMBER ON THE DEFECTIVE HARNESS LABEL ON PAGE 3 OF WUM-98R. ALSO, HOW CAN THE CUT OFF DATE FOR DEFECTIVE WIRING HARNESSES (74TH DAY OF 2018) BE 7 1/2 MONTHS AFTER THE LAST RECALLED VEHICLE WAS PRODUCED ON 8/1/2017? WHAT HAPPENED TO ALL THE DEFECTIVE WIRING HARNESSES MADE IN THAT 7 1/2 MONTH PERIOD ? AFTER SEVERAL EMAILS TO SUBARU CUSTOMER SERVICE, SUBARU STILL REFUSES TO ADMIT THAT THE WIRING HARNESS IN MY VEHICLE IS DEFECTIVE, STATING ONLY THAT THE VEHICLE WAS NOT MANUFACTURED BETWEEN 1/20/15 AND 8/1/17, EVEN THOUGH ACCORDING TO PAGE 3 OF WUM-98R THE HARNESS IS CLEARLY DEFECTIVE. NOTE ALSO THAT PAGE 3 OF PART 573 SAFETY RECALL REPORT 19V-701 CLAIMS THE WIRING HARNESS DEFECT WAS CORRECTED ON 2/19/2018, AND LISTS 17 RECALLED PART NUMBERS, BUT DOES NOT INCLUDE THE PART NUMBER IN THE PHOTOGRAPH OF THE DEFECTIVE HARNESS LABEL ON PAGE 3 OF WUM-98R (AND THE HARNESS LABEL IN MY VEHICLE). THIS RECALL CLEARLY WARRANTS FURTHER INVESTIGATION BY NHTSA.
